Ducati MotoGP team boss Dav🍎ide Tardozzi has reveal🦹ed Marc Marquez’s first words following his surprise crash out of the lead of the 2025 Americas Grand Prix.
The 168澳洲5最新开奖结果:factory Ducati rider came into 168澳洲5最新开奖结果:Sunday’s grand prix at COTA looking to extend his winning streak in 2025 to si﷽x races, having maintaine👍d his 100% record in the sprint on Saturday.
168澳洲5最新开奖结果:Marc Marquez triggered a chaotic start to the grand prix, as with three minutes to go he ran off the grid into pitlane to switch to his dry bike having initially gone to the grid on wetღs following light rainfall on the build-up to the race.
A number of riders followed him in, with the situation ultimately proving too dangerou𓆏s for the race to go ahead as planned and l𝐆eading to a delayed start.
Marquez almost had problems on the grid for the delayed start, as ꦍhe struggled to get his front ride height device engaged - though ultimately managed to.
Taking the holeshot off pole, Marquez wa🦄s over a second clear of the field at the end of th🌞e opening lap and continued to swell this advantage.
When he started lap nine, he was over two seconds clear of his factory Ducati team-mate 168澳洲5最新开奖结果:Pecco Bagnaia.
But his ra🍸ce came to an end at Turn 4 when he crashed, gifting Bagnaia a l💟ead he would convert into his first win of the season.
Marquez rejoined the🍰 race with a badly damaged bike, before pulling into pitlane on lap 13.
Ducati team boss Tardozzi says Marquez has owned the crash as his own mistake🌸 and apologised to the team.
“Yeah,♊ he said sorry to the team,” Tardozzi said of Marquez’s initial🔯 debrief.
“But he cut a bit too♕ much the corner and he touched the apex and it was a bit wet.”
Bagnaia’s win has put him just 12 points behind Marꦚquez now 🌄heading to the fourth round of the season in Qatar in two weeks’ time.
With a second at COTA on Sunday, Al🅘ex Marquez now leads the world championship for the first time in his ♛career by a point of his elder brother.
Marc Marq💝uez hadn’t crashed on his factory Ducati during an official race weekend until Friday morning, when he was launched from his bike at Turn 2 in the wet FP1.
He now has two falls for the season.
